Inspiration
Unlike traditional LMS platforms like Canvas, which restrict course enrollment to college-approved selections, EduBridge allows students to enroll in courses offered by professors across the entire campus. This flexibility ensures broader access to diverse, industry-relevant skills, bridging the gap between academic learning and real-world job requirements. We wanted to remove institutional barriers and create a centralized learning ecosystem where students can freely access high-quality courses, learn at their own pace, and gain skills that matter in today’s job market.
What it does
EduBridge is an AI-powered learning platform that enhances student learning and faculty engagement through:
Cross-Department Course Enrollment – Students can enroll in any course across campus, expanding their learning opportunities. AI-Powered Personalized Learning – AI analyzes student progress and recommends courses, study materials, and learning paths tailored to individual needs. Professor-Centric Course Management – Professors can create and manage courses, upload materials, assign tasks, and track student performance. Assignment Generation with AI – AI assists in creating quizzes and assignments directly from uploaded course content. Progress Tracking & Insights – Students get real-time feedback on their learning efficiency, time spent studying, and achievements. AI Assistant for Course Support – Students can ask AI questions related to their course materials and receive instant, intelligent responses.
How we built it
We developed EduBridge using a modern tech stack to ensure performance, scalability, and a smooth user experience: Frontend: React.js and React-DOM for building a fast and dynamic UI. Styling: Tailwind CSS for a sleek and responsive design. AI Integration: OpenAI API to generate quizzes and assignments based on course materials. Database & Authentication: Supabase for user authentication and data storage.
Challenges we ran into
Seamless AI Integration Scalability of Course Enrollment Optimizing UX/UI
Accomplishments that we're proud of
Integrating AI-powered course recommendations and an AI assistant to enhance the learning experience. Developing a scalable and user-friendly LMS alternative that provides more learning flexibility than traditional platforms like Canvas.
What we learned
How AI can personalize education and create a dynamic learning environment. The importance of cross-campus collaboration in expanding course access and preparing students for industry demands. Best practices for building an intuitive and scalable LMS that can serve both students and educators effectively.
What's next for EDUBRIDGE
Introducing badges, achievements, study streaks to boost engagement and industry collaborations. Extending EduBridge to allow course access across different universities for even greater learning opportunities. Creating a mobile-friendly version for on-the-go learning.
Built With
- openai
- react.js
- rect-dom
- supabase
- supabasestorage
- tailwind
- vercel


Log in or sign up for Devpost to join the conversation.